Episode 46 of TFM. May 10, 2021.

The End of Profitable Pack Drops.

It's not an easy sentence to read, but it's true. Today's Throwdowns Drop *might* mark the first time since Series 1 that the value of the moments in a pack is, on average, lower than the cost of the pack. We break down WHY this is happening, and how it might be the norm from now on in Top Shot. We also look at the week and challenges ahead. Hosted by @lgdoucet.
